Output bb68cb6d62ba24c20985f3905e0e1e9be4b5870324f5fd36e954b9719ddcfd3d:0

value
785060
script pubkey
OP_0 OP_PUSHBYTES_20 2bd78de3c64619e50e8eec3d8e7cbe6395c3cd67
address
tb1q90tcmc7xgcv72r5was7cul97vw2u8nt835lz5z
transaction
bb68cb6d62ba24c20985f3905e0e1e9be4b5870324f5fd36e954b9719ddcfd3d
confirmations
101400
spent
true